Votes at a glance: Roosevelt County Commission approves minutes, claims, personnel pay raise and routine business

Roosevelt County Commission · March 24, 2026

At the March meeting commissioners approved minutes, claims totaling $155,926.35, a pay raise for health department employee Amy Keller, and other routine items by voice vote.

Roosevelt County commissioners handled routine business during their March meeting, approving minutes, claims and a personnel pay adjustment by voice votes.

The commission accepted the minutes from its March 17 meeting after a motion and second. Commissioners approved claims presented on March 19, 2026, for $155,926.35 (as read during the meeting). The panel also approved an annual pay raise for health department employee Amy Keller, advancing her from grade 3, range 6 to grade 3, range 7, following a motion, second and voice vote.

Other routine actions included passing a motion to proceed with county business items and adjournment. These items passed without recorded roll‑call votes; commissioners used standard voice votes to register support.
